Founded in 1819, ESCP Business School embodies the principles of responsible
leadership, global openness, and European multiculturalism. With campuses in
Berlin, London, Madrid, Paris, Turin, and Warsaw, ESCP offers students the
opportunity to immerse themselves in a European approach to management. In
2023, ESCP achieved the remarkable feat of being ranked 3rd in the Financial
Times European Business Schools rankings.
